public void Update(MediationViewModel db) { var entity = new Mediation_Table(); entity.MediationID = db.MediationID; entity.MediationNumber = db.MediationNumber; entity.MediationDate = (DateTime)db.MediationDate.Date; entity.FirstSideName = db.FirstSideName; entity.FirstSideIDNumber = db.FirstSideIDNumber; entity.FirstSidePhone = db.FirstSidePhone; entity.FirstSocialstatus = db.FirstSocialstatus; entity.FirstSideAddress = db.FirstSideAddress; entity.SecondSideName = db.SecondSideName; entity.SecondSideIDNumber = db.SecondSideIDNumber; entity.SecondSidePhone = db.SecondSidePhone; entity.SecondSocialstatus = db.SecondSocialstatus; entity.SecondSideAddress = db.SecondSideAddress; entity.MediatorName = db.MediatorName; entity.MediatorPhone = db.MediatorPhone; entity.Agreement = HttpUtility.HtmlDecode(db.Agreement); entity.UserID = db.UserID; entities.Mediation_Table.Attach(entity); entities.Entry(entity).State = EntityState.Modified; entities.SaveChanges(); }
public void Create(MediationViewModel db) { var entity = new Mediation_Table(); entity.MediationDate = (DateTime)db.MediationDate.Date; entity.FirstSideName = db.FirstSideName; entity.FirstSideGender = db.FirstSideGender; entity.FirstSideAge = db.FirstSideAge; entity.FirstSideIDNumber = db.FirstSideIDNumber; entity.FirstSidePhone = db.FirstSidePhone; entity.FirstSocialstatus = db.FirstSocialstatus; entity.FirstSideAddress = db.FirstSideAddress; entity.SecondSideName = db.SecondSideName; entity.SecondSideIDNumber = db.SecondSideIDNumber; entity.SecondSidePhone = db.SecondSidePhone; entity.SecondSocialstatus = db.SecondSocialstatus; entity.SecondSideAddress = db.SecondSideAddress; entity.MediatorName = db.MediatorName; entity.MediatorPhone = db.MediatorPhone; entity.Agreement = HttpUtility.HtmlDecode(db.Agreement); entity.UserID = db.UserID; entity.IssuesTypeID = db.IssuesTypeID; entity.DiligenceTypeID = db.DiligenceTypeID; entity.ProjectID = db.ProjectID; entities.Mediation_Table.Add(entity); entities.SaveChanges(); db.MediationID = entity.MediationID; }
public void Destroy(MediationViewModel db) { var entity = new Mediation_Table(); entity.MediationID = db.MediationID; entities.Mediation_Table.Attach(entity); entities.Mediation_Table.Remove(entity); entities.SaveChanges(); }